Campers in Modern Warfare – An eternal problem
What makes campers so annoying? In Modern Warfare, it is very popular to park oneself in buildings on many maps and simply wait for opponents. This takes away a lot of dynamism from the gameplay and leads to frustration.
Players complain that they often come around corners and buildings only to get hit immediately. Even if they are careful, it doesn’t always help. Claymores like mines increase this frustration, as they were way too powerful for a long time.
Campers are a crux for both teams:
- They annoy their opponents simply by ruining their fun with kills.
- They hardly help their own team because they often don’t care about the objectives of the multiplayer modes.
Why camp at all? Campers are not necessarily notorious spoilsports. There are also good reasons to bunker down. For instance, weapons challenges for rare skins are easier to complete – which probably the two victims in the clip above were trying to do.
